Transaction 89a5857e27865bd1fd12e6dc9e8d515f75c0f9173b00d0bca56a5ac2a90bfaf7
1 Input
1 Output
-
89a5857e27865bd1fd12e6dc9e8d515f75c0f9173b00d0bca56a5ac2a90bfaf7:0
- value
- 1570093
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e8472d0933ee4277a7f865a693c4a81d392c17e6 OP_EQUAL
- address
- 3NsBxSNBWkxbd4zK3LHY52wKw6p7NtwmDb